THE THREE-DIMENSIONAL STRUCTURE OF THE CYTOPLASMIC DOMAINS OF EPSF FROM THE TYPE 2 SECRETION SYSTEM OF VIBRIO CHOLERAE

About this Structure

2VMA is a 6 chains structure of sequences from Vibrio cholerae.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
